MSc Computer Science
Course Overview
This Master's program is specifically designed for graduates with a background in numerate disciplines, providing a comprehensive and intensive conversion into the core principles of computer science. The curriculum emphasizes practical software development skills with a focus on solving complex, real-world problems across various industries. This degree is a direct pathway to a rewarding career in systems development, IT management, or the creation of advanced applications for specialized fields.
Key Program Highlights
- Tailored for graduates from mathematics, engineering, and other numerate (non-computer science) backgrounds
- Intensive, broad curriculum covering the key principles and techniques of computer science
- Strong emphasis on practical software development and applied problem-solving
- Taught separately to ensure a focused and appropriate pace for conversion students
- Opens diverse career paths in systems development, IT management, and specialized application deployment
Course Overview
This Master's program is specifically designed for graduates with a background in numerate disciplines, providing a comprehensive and intensive conversion into the core principles of computer science. The curriculum emphasizes practical software development skills with a focus on solving complex, real-world problems across various industries. This degree is a direct pathway to a rewarding career in systems development, IT management, or the creation of advanced applications for specialized fields.
Key Program Highlights
- Tailored for graduates from mathematics, engineering, and other numerate (non-computer science) backgrounds
- Intensive, broad curriculum covering the key principles and techniques of computer science
- Strong emphasis on practical software development and applied problem-solving
- Taught separately to ensure a focused and appropriate pace for conversion students
- Opens diverse career paths in systems development, IT management, and specialized application deployment